When is the ideal season for tree pruning?
The best possible timing for pruning will certainly vary depending on the kind of tree and where you live. As a whole, it's ideal to have a tree pruner cut back your trees during the dormant season.
Wintertime is a great time for tree upkeep since the rest of your yard should not call for any type of focus during that time. Thinning trees before the springtime sprouting and growing period will allow your trees to shoot out and also thrive well.
There is typically not a problem doing tree maintenance during the spring and summer season as well, particularly if there is any dead wood, illness, or overgrowth.
Palm Tree Pruning
Palm trees require a great deal of care while pruning. Cutting the limbs at the wrong time can leave them defenseless against diseases. Palm trees ought to be pruned when the older growth has actually turned brown and died. This is typically a couple of times in a year.
Staying up to date with regular maintenance is essential for preventing damages and also injuries from tough and heavy dropping palm branches.
Pine Tree Pruning
The very best time to cut back your pine trees is in the initial part of springtime, but if at any time you find dying or infected branches, it's a good strategy to care for those.
Using correct pruning methods is truly crucial. Hacking back branches to shorten them, is really a bad idea since it can prevent the branch from growing entirely. That can leave the branch stunted and off balance forever.
In the springtime when the pine tree starts to grow out, crimping back the fresh growth tips can provide a compact and thick growth that is particularly eye-catching.
